CAA’s Head of Nashville Music Jeff Krones has helped shape the booking agency’s presence in Music City for more than two decades, working with many artists on CAA’s Nashville roster, which includes Keith Urban, Garth Brooks, Ty Myers, Brandi Carlile and Willie Nelson.

When the CAA Creative Office Building officially opens on July 6, Krones and his team will have a new space aimed at further servicing artists ranging from newcomers to superstars. Located at 955 Church Street, the new offices will encompass 75,000 square feet across two floors at Nashville Yards, which is also home to live music and entertainment promoter AEG Presents and entertainment venue The Pinnacle. CAA has had a consistent presence in Nashville since 1991, with its former Nashville office having been located at Truist Plaza since 2011.

“This space works equally well for everyone we serve,” Krones said via email of the new CAA Nashville space. “A brand new artist who just moved to Nashville can walk in and feel like they belong somewhere. A superstar who needs privacy and discretion has a place where that’s respected. That range is something we’re really proud of.”

Approximately 160 CAA employees spanning Global Touring, Music Brand Partnerships, Tour Marketing, Creators, Baseball, Football, Coaches, Brand Consulting, Property Sales and CAA ICON will work from the new Nashville office, which is designed to serve as both a workplace and a gathering space for artists, managers, labels, brands and industry partners.

In addition to offices and meeting rooms, the new offices feature a listening lounge for previewing new music, a speakeasy-style area for quiet conversations, a patio for casual gatherings, a social hub, a space for acoustic performances and several wellness rooms, including one equipped with glam stations.

“The space wasn’t designed as a traditional venue — it was designed to be flexible,” Krones says. “We want to bring people to us, including labels, managers, artists, tastemakers, and create genuine moments of discovery and connection. Nashville is a city built on relationships, and this space gives us a home to cultivate those in a way that feels natural and authentic to what this city is about.”

For Krones, the office’s location inside Nashville Yards is about more than convenience.

“Proximity to live music infrastructure is always a good thing for our clients and our team. But honestly, what excites us most about this location is what it represents for Nashville as a whole,” Krones says. “This city is growing in a way that few could have predicted, and Nashville Yards is at the center of that. We work closely with all of our promoter partners to deliver the best possible outcomes for our artists, and being embedded in a development that takes live entertainment seriously only strengthens those relationships across the board. At the end of the day, it’s about putting our clients in the best position to succeed — and this location does that.”

CAA Nashville’s music roster also includes Jelly Roll, Tate McRae, Nickelback, Cody Johnson, Kelsea Ballerini, Maroon 5, Florida Georgia Line, The Chicks and NF, among others. CAA’s baseball division is headquartered in Nashville and Los Angeles and represents athletes including baseball superstar Shohei Ohtani and leading football quarterbacks Matthew Stafford, Josh Allen, Drake Maye, Bo Nix and Jaxson Dart. CAA represents the majority of the head football coaches in the SEC, including Vanderbilt’s Clark Lea. CAA also represents 13 NBA head coaches.

The new office creates many opportunities for cross-agency collaboration.

“That proximity changes how you work together day to day. It’s running into each other, sharing ideas and building relationships organically,” Krones says. “We believe deeply in the connection between music and sports. A 20-year-old baseball player and a 20-year-old aspiring artist aren’t that different. They’re both chasing something, both building a career, both trying to create moments that resonate with people… Nashville is a city that understands that connection intuitively. This space lets us bring it to life.”

He adds, “Nashville’s profile has never been higher, and brands want to be connected to this city and the artists coming out of it. Having a space that can host all of those conversations, from a first meeting with a new artist to a high-level brand partnership discussion, under one roof is a real advantage. We want every client who walks through the door to feel like this space was built for them, whether they’re just starting out or headlining stadiums.”
